This is about me, but it will effect a number of people I know.

I belong to a local church, they are registered charity and i tithe/gift aid to the Church 10% of my income. I have signed a Gift Aid form for the church that allows them to recover the tax paid on any of my donations that I have paid tax on.

My question is - can I deduct the total amount of money that I give to the church, from the the gross income that i have to inform IR when they calculate my tax credits.

The reason I ask is, I myself have queried this and was told I could deduct the amount of money, but a friend of mine who goes to the same church, when asking the same question, was told no. So before I check again I thought I was ask the forum if anyone else knows!

Extract from previous rightsnet news story -

Gift aid and tax credits: Inland Revenue barriers to increasing entitlement (28 January, 2005)

'Claimants can deduct their gross gift aided donations when working out their income for tax credit purposes, so that their entitlement is based upon their income net of their gifts. However, there is nowhere on the tax credit claim form TC600 where they can easily record any such donation. The accompanying notes advise the claimant to deduct gross payments under gift aid when working out income, and if you have made such donations to phone the helpline. But some who have enquired of the helpline have been told that there is no gift aid relief. In addition, the gift aid publicity item on the home page of the Revenue's website makes no mention of tax credits.

The Low Incomes Tax Reform Group therefore advises tax credit claimants who are taxpayers and have made donations under gift aid -


  • when reporting their income on the claim form, to deduct the gross amount of their gift aid donations as directed on page 30 of the notes accompanying form TC600;
  • if they do phone the helpline, not to be put off if they are told that they cannot claim relief for gift aid.'
